Here’s how a ballad from Rodgers and Hammerstein’s musical theater became a symbol of Liverpool Football Club.

The world of musical theater can seem a million miles from the stands of Liverpool’s Anfield stadium. So how does a big Rodgers and Hammerstein ballad Carousel end up as a symbol of the Reds?

“You’ll Never Walk Alone” premiered on Broadway as part of the Rodgers and Hammerstein to show, Carouselcreated in 1945.

The song was an instant hit – perhaps because its message of triumph in times of adversity spoke to the wartime crowds of April 1945 – less than a month before the end of World War II.

It remained popular throughout the 1950s, with artists like Frank Sinatra and Elvis Presley releasing covers. Then, in 1963, a recording by Merseybeat band Gerry And The Pacemakers brought the song to the doors of Liverpool FC.

How ‘You’ll Never Walk Alone’ became Liverpool Football Club’s anthem

At that time, Liverpool’s Anfield stadium was one of the first football grounds to have a public address system, and the Top 10 charts were broadcast over the loudspeakers before the match, as a form of entertainment. pre-match.

This was also the time when ‘Merseybeat’ bands like The Beatles and Gerry And The Pacemakers were dominating the charts, so fans would have heard many of their local heroes on the tannoy. “You’ll Never Walk Alone” remained at No. 1 in the charts for around four weeks in 1963, by which time it had become Liverpool FC’s signature song.

The message of hope in the song has given Liverpool fans hope through some very difficult times – on and off the pitch.

In the 2005 UEFA Champions League final in Istanbul, Liverpool lost 3-0 to AC Milan. Legend has it that the motivating effect of fan singing You will never walk alone gave players hope when all seemed lost. This small act of defiance in the face of adversity galvanized the Liverpool team, who managed to pull away and win the match on penalties, crowning them European Cup champions.

Later, Carlo Ancelotti, then coach of AC Milan, was asked which club had the best supporters. He replied: “Liverpool fans in my opinion. When they sing a song, they… I don’t know in English, but your skin is… (wiggles fingers up and down his arm to explain).

The song took on a much deeper and more tragic meaning after the Hillsborough disaster of 1989, when a human crush at Sheffield Stadium injured hundreds and 96 supporters lost their lives.

A 25-year legal battle ensued before the courts ruled that the victims were unlawfully killed and that a pattern of failings by police and ambulance services contributed to their deaths.

Throughout the painful process, the lyrics and themes of You will never walk alone were important.

The day after the Hillsborough tragedy, 13,000 people gathered at Liverpool’s Roman Catholic Cathedral; 5,000 in the church and another 8,000 in the streets outside. “You’ll Never Walk Alone” was sung by a lonely altar boy, offering both comfort and hope to a grieving city..
